You'll find alot of folks highly recommend it for the 6.0. I was lucky..only 1/2 mile from home when the oil/egr coolers failed. One more week and I would have been 40 miles up a dirt road in the desert and at least a hundred miles from any diesel mechanic.

Your gonna love the Sportsmobile. I'd like to sell mine and get another one with all the new stuff that's come out and what I've learned over the last 5 years about what I'd do different.
